Zeal HR logo

Financial Manager

Zeal HR
Full-time
On-site
Johannesburg, Gauteng, South Africa

Our client in the cloud computing and technology services industry is seeking a dynamic Financial Manager to oversee the full financial and operational management of their group of companies and family office. This pivotal role requires a hands‑on leader with strong financial acumen, advanced systems knowledge, and the ability to drive productivity, profitability, and efficiency. The successful candidate will manage everything from daily financial operations and compliance to strategic planning, reporting, and team leadership, ensuring the smooth running of business processes while contributing to long‑term sustainability and growth.

Responsibilities:

  • Attend to the day-day processing of all invoices, expenses, cashbooks, payments, supplier and customer transactions of various group of companies including collection of debtors.
  • Entire financial well-being of the group of companies will include preparing monthly management accounts and tax returns; auditing of financial information; compile and present reports, budgets, commentaries, financial forecasting, risk analysis cashflow management and inter-company reconciliations etc.
  • Business administrative functions are to run smoothly on a daily basis including but not limited to, general admin and filing, maintenance of all filling system.
  • Operational and administration of rental properties, including facilities and maintenance.
  • Operational and administration of short-term letting (STR) bookings and hospitality business that involves the renting out of luxury properties for brief stays (under 30 days) via platforms like Nightsbridge, AirBnb and Booking.com, etc.
  • Act as a primary point of contact for the Family Office including all Directors, Shareholders on operational, administrative, and select personal matters, ensuring discretion and professionalism at all times.
  • Receives and screens telephone calls, routes callers, takes messages and attend to post, e-mail and visitors. 
  • Perform any other assistance as required. 
  • Stakeholders’ relations (Internal and External)
  • Preparation of monthly management accounts, year-end financial statements and quarterly board packs for management. 
  • Assist with forecast and Budget preparation.
  • Monitor and reconcile inter-company transactions.
  • Prepare recharges of expenses to Group companies.
  • Prepare and upload journals into the ledger.
  • Monthly closing of Pastel / Sage One / accounting systems. 
  • Responsible for monthly bank reconciliations.
  • Oversee travel reconciliations.
  • Prepare and capture monthly journals.
  • Prepare monthly General Ledger reconciliations.
  • Prepare monthly expense analysis.
  • Update fixed assets register including additions, disposals, depreciation, and physical verification.
  • Responsible for monthly statutory returns.
  • Prepare annual internal & external audit files.
  • Assisting internal and external auditors during annual audit.
  • Assist the Director with ad hoc tasks and projects.
  • Responsible for the management of the Company financial team to service the group, including any administrative functions, etc.
  • Preparation of monthly VAT return for review and submission.
  • Timely and accurately processing of bank entries in the cashbook and reconciliation of the cashbook by the 7th working day of the month.
  • Timely and accurate processing of all monthly and recurring invoices by the 25th day of each month.
  • Timely and accurate processing of all payments ad hoc and monthly. 
  • Vetting of suppliers/service providers before loading payment.
  • Accurate allocation of receipts to debtor invoices (matching).
  • Accurate allocation of payment to creditor invoices (Matching).
  • Monthly payroll runs, returns and administration of staff files.
  • Oversee creditor’s reconciliations and payments.
  • Preparation of monthly commission sheets.
  • Monthly Forex reconciliations

 

Operations and Employee Management

  • Implement the Group Human Resources and business processes and policies.
  • Identify inefficiencies and drive continuous improvement
  • Engaged, mentor and managing the business employees. 
  • Perform regular employee evaluations to determine areas of improvement.
  • Bi-annual KPA employee ratings as required by management.
  • Improving internal processes and ensuring employees work as a cohesive unit.
  • Manage and supervise operations and finance department.
  • Streamline operational processes across departments.

 

 

Requirements:

  • BCom or equivalent degree (3-years minimum) / experience will be taken into account
  • 8-10 years’ experience in similar position
  • Professional designation is advantageous (Ie SAIPA, CIMA, or similar)
  • Experience with Financial packages
  • Financial statements on DraftWorx or similar
  • Property rental management and lease administration experience is an advantage
  • Pastel / Sage One / any accounting platform is essential
  • Sage Professional Payroll experience required
  • Accuracy & huge attention to details
  • Ability to navigate through Internet-based systems and programs
  • Able to work independently and manage daily tasks
  • Advanced MS Office processing skills using MS Word, MS Excel, MS PowerPoint
  • Ability to format reports, work with tables, styles, spread sheets, presentations, etc.
  • Able to be a team player in order to establish strong relationships with all stakeholders
  • Ability to learn new computer databases, programs and processes
  • Organisational skills
  • Well organised and able to prioritise
  • Excellent communications skills and good telephone etiquette and ability to represent the company
  • Good writing skills
  • ability to draft and edit letters
  • Ability to speak and write both English and Afrikaans fluently and to work in high pressure environment
  • Stress tolerance
  • Team player
  • Sense of urgency
  • Multi-tasking
  • Diligence 
  • Initiative
  • Problem solving
  • Reliable and honest
  • Efficient
  • Client focused
  • Demonstrate strong time management skills and ability to manage multiple priorities and deadlines
  • Ability to understand and follow process
  • Professional in appearance & manner with appropriate business etiquette with email and telephone communication. 
  • Working knowledge of emails, scheduling / calendar management
  • Proactive
  • Hands on approach
  • Have a passion for operational and financial excellence